Why These Are the Top Home Solar Contractors in Selman City

** The home solar market in the North Texas region, which would encompass Selman City, is **robust and highly competitive**. The quality of providers is generally high, driven by strong consumer demand due to abundant sunshine, rising grid electricity costs (e.g., from Oncor), and frequent severe weather events that make battery storage an increasingly popular addition. * **Average Quality & Competition:** The market is split between large national providers (like Sunnova, Sunrun) that offer streamlined financing and smaller, local installers (like Good Faith Energy and Longhorn Solar) that compete on personalized service and craftsmanship. This competition benefits consumers through competitive pricing and a focus on customer service. * **Typical Pricing:** The average cost for a residential solar panel system in Texas ranges from **$15,000 to $35,000+** before incentives, heavily dependent on system size (typically 6kW to 12kW for an average home). The 30% federal solar investment tax credit (ITC) significantly reduces the net cost. The addition of a whole-home battery backup system, such as a Tesla Powerwall or Generac PWRcell, can add $10,000 to $20,000+ to the total project cost. * **Key Local Factors:** Providers in this area are highly knowledgeable about local utility interconnection policies (specifically for Oncor), Texas-specific solar rights laws, and the lack of a state-wide solar rebate. Their expertise in navigating these local nuances is a critical differentiator.

Frequently Asked Questions About Home Solar in Selman City

Get answers to common questions about home solar services in Selman City, Texas.

1What is the average cost of a home solar system in Selman City, and are there any local incentives?

For a typical 6kW to 8kW system in Selman City, homeowners can expect an average gross cost between $18,000 and $28,000 before incentives. Crucially, you are eligible for the 30% federal tax credit, and Texas has no state property tax on the added home value from solar. While Selman City itself doesn't offer a local rebate, you should check with your specific utility provider (like Oncor or TNMP) for any potential interconnection rebates or performance-based incentives they may offer.

2How does the hot Texas climate and Selman City's weather affect solar panel performance and lifespan?

Selman City's abundant sunshine is excellent for energy production, but extreme summer heat can temporarily reduce panel efficiency. High-quality panels with low temperature coefficients are key. For longevity, the dry climate is beneficial, but occasional severe hailstorms necessitate selecting panels with a high hail rating (e.g., UL 61730 Class 4) and ensuring your installer warranties against such weather damage common to North Texas.

3What should I look for when choosing a solar installer in the Selman City area?

Prioritize installers licensed by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) and insured for work in Texas. Choose a company with extensive local experience, as they will be familiar with Selman City's specific permitting process, utility interconnection requirements (like Oncor's), and roof designs common to the area. Always verify local references and review their portfolio of completed projects in nearby communities.

4How long does the entire process take from signing a contract to turning the system on in Selman City?

From contract to activation typically takes 2 to 4 months. The timeline includes system design, securing permits from the Selman City building department, scheduling installation (which itself takes 1-3 days), and finally the utility interconnection inspection and approval from your local utility distributor. Seasonal factors like high demand in spring can extend timelines, so planning ahead is advisable.

5With Texas's deregulated energy market, how does solar work with my retail electric provider (REP) in Selman City?

You will remain connected to the grid through your local Transmission & Distribution Utility (like Oncor). You choose a REP that offers a solar buyback plan to credit you for excess energy your system exports. It's critical to compare these plans carefully, as rates and credit structures (e.g., at wholesale vs. retail value) vary significantly. A local installer can often recommend REPs with favorable solar policies for the area.
